Can you eat eggs with conjunctivitis?

Conjunctivitis is a common ophthalmic disease, patients of any age may develop, mainly due to not pay attention to eye hygiene, such as rubbing the eyes with dirty hands and so on triggered by the conjunctival tissue of the eyes to become infected and lead to a class of common inflammation, the patient will have eye redness, eye secretion increase and other symptoms. Diet should pay attention to nutritional balance, eggs can be eaten, and you can eat a moderate amount of meat, dairy and fresh vegetables and fruits and other types of food. Avoid spicy and stimulating foods, such as chili, garlic, ginger, etc., and do not drink alcohol. In addition to diet, it is more important to have proper treatment. If it is caused by bacterial infection, you can order topical antibiotic eye drops, such as the commonly used levofloxacin eye drops and tobramycin eye drops. Specific medication should be under the guidance of a doctor.
